I’ve been aware of this foundation for many years now, but it came to my attention again last week. Years ago I watched a documentary about an 8 year old boy named Ryan whose heart was moved when he heard about the conditional water supply of many African countries. The contrast between his own ability to access water whenever he wanted and that of the people of some parts of Africa was so shocking to him, he decided to help.
This seed and the subsequent activity that generated a well for a community in Uganda in 1998 turned out to be just the beginning of an activity that caught the imagination of his fellow classmates and members of his community and eventually around the world.
